Output 51f752a98b137f3e9cdb257e32d88f4b42aff98bcdbc76092c1f065be6b5780a:0

value
279587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76edf218cf4fa61607022b301aa0d4e38b44745a OP_EQUAL
address
3CXrhwFd1Bn7WpKBcLcHyvgidR7NAmq6tJ
transaction
51f752a98b137f3e9cdb257e32d88f4b42aff98bcdbc76092c1f065be6b5780a
spent
true